在 Ubuntu 系统中,dhclient
是一个用于配置网络接口的实用程序。默认情况下,dhclient
的日志记录可能不会直接显示在标准输出或日志文件中。但是,你可以通过以下方法来查看和记录 dhclient
的日志:
dhclient
的日志通常会被记录在系统日志中。你可以使用 journalctl
命令来查看这些日志。例如:sudo journalctl -u dhclient
或者,如果你使用的是较旧的 syslog
系统,你可以尝试查看 /var/log/syslog
或 /var/log/messages
文件:
sudo tail -f /var/log/syslog
或
sudo tail -f /var/log/messages
注意:具体的日志文件位置可能因 Ubuntu 版本和配置而异。
2. 重定向 dhclient
输出:
如果你想实时查看 dhclient
的输出并将其记录到文件中,你可以使用重定向操作。例如:
sudo dhclient eth0 >> /var/log/dhclient.log 2>&1
这将把 dhclient
的标准输出和标准错误都重定向到 /var/log/dhclient.log
文件中。
3. 配置 dhclient
日志记录:
虽然 dhclient
本身可能没有直接的日志记录配置选项,但你可以通过修改相关的系统配置文件来影响其行为。例如,你可以编辑 /etc/dhcp/dhclient.conf
文件来自定义 dhclient
的行为,或者调整 /etc/rsyslog.conf
或 /etc/rsyslog.d/
目录下的配置文件来改变日志记录的方式。
请注意,在进行任何更改之前,建议备份原始文件,并确保你了解所做更改的影响。